Mark: To answer your question, you can't use CallableStatement where you return a row, rows or RECORD type. For a function returning multiple rows, a single row, or RECORD you would have to use a PreparedStatement. The string passedto your prepared statement would resemble "select * from function" I don't have an example on hand...but I may be able to get one for you later.
